import java.io.IOException;
import java.io.StringReader;
import org.apache.lucene.analysis.Analyzer;
import org.apache.lucene.analysis.BaseTokenStreamTestCase;
import org.apache.lucene.analysis.core.WhitespaceAnalyzer;
import org.apache.lucene.analysis.standard.StandardAnalyzer;
import org.apache.lucene.util.Version;
public class TestLimitTokenCountAnalyzer extends BaseTokenStreamTestCase {
public TestLimitTokenCountAnalyzer(String name) {
super(name);
}
public void testLimitTokenCountAnalyzer() throws IOException {
Analyzer a = new LimitTokenCountAnalyzer(new WhitespaceAnalyzer(TEST_VERSION_CURRENT), 2);
// dont use assertAnalyzesTo here, as the end offset is not the end of the string!
assertTokenStreamContents(a.tokenStream("dummy", new StringReader("1 2 3 4 5")), new String[] { "1", "2" }, new int[] { 0, 3 }, new int[] { 1, 4 }, 4);
assertTokenStreamContents(a.reusableTokenStream("dummy", new StringReader("1 2 3 4 5")), new String[] { "1", "2" }, new int[] { 0, 2 }, new int[] { 1, 3 }, 3);
a = new LimitTokenCountAnalyzer(new StandardAnalyzer(TEST_VERSION_CURRENT), 2);
// dont use assertAnalyzesTo here, as the end offset is not the end of the string!
assertTokenStreamContents(a.tokenStream("dummy", new StringReader("1 2 3 4 5")), new String[] { "1", "2" }, new int[] { 0, 2 }, new int[] { 1, 3 }, 3);
assertTokenStreamContents(a.reusableTokenStream("dummy", new StringReader("1 2 3 4 5")), new String[] { "1", "2" }, new int[] { 0, 2 }, new int[] { 1, 3 }, 3);
}
}
